Slaughtering (Amendment) Act 1991 (No. 4 of 1991).

Abstract
This Act makes amendments in the principal Act. It inserts the definitions of animals and feral animals in Section 1. Animals are defined as cattle, pigs, sheep, horses, deer, goats and buffalo. This Act amends Section 7 relating to declaration of an area to be a central killing area; Section 9 as regards the slaughter of animals for private owners; Section 18 on control of slaughtering of cattle; Section 19 on emergency slaughter; Section 20 regarding the slaughtering of diseased animals; Section 21 on cessation of work on diseased animals; Section 23 relating to unauthorized slaughthering; Section 27 on inspection of slaugtherhouses; and Section 36 as regards the origin of meat for sale.
Long title of text
Being an Act to amend the Slaughtering Act (Chapter 238).
